In an update on The Rock, Sting and Hulk Hogan working next year’s WrestleMania 31 pay-per-view, in the case of Sting and Hulk Hogan, while both are actively training, the decision whether to use them will depend on whether both can pass a physical, something WWE has clamped down hard on for names that are approaching 50 years old or older due to Ricky Steamboat’s health scare and Jerry Lawler’s heart attack live on RAW in recent years and a reason why Hogan’s physical activity has been limited.
In the case of The Rock, as we mentioned yesterday, the former WWE Champion has signed on to co-star in Central Intelligence alongside comedian Kevin Hart with filming kicking off in Spring 2015, around the time of WrestleMania 31 season. In addition to filming the movie, The Rock will also be heavily promoting the Furious 7 movie, which could really cancel any plans that the WWE had for The Rock to face off against Triple H at the pay-per-view.
The Rock worked WrestleMania 29 around his filming schedule, but ended up sustaining an injury which reduced his promotional schedule for the Pain & Gain movie and also caused him to miss the premiere of the movie.
